Resident Evil 6 for PC utilizes an automated checkpoint-based saving system that links data to a user's unique Steam ID, which can make managing or transferring files between accounts complex. Save File Location

For the standard Steam version, save data is typically stored in the following directory:

Path: C:\Program Files (x86)\Steam\userdata\[Your Steam ID]\221040\remote\ Key Files: The main file is usually named savedata.bin.

Note: Non-Steam or repack versions may store saves in the game's installation folder (e.g., Resident Evil 6\Profile\Saves) or C:\ProgramData\Steam\. Saving Mechanics

The game does not feature manual saving via menus or typewriters like older entries.

Checkpoints (Pin Icon): Temporary progress marks during gameplay. If you quit, you will not restart here; they only serve as respawn points after death.

Chapter Saves (Typewriter Icon): Data is permanently written only when the "Saving..." icon appears, typically at the end of specific sub-sections or chapters. Managing & Backing Up Saves

Single Slot: Resident Evil 6 only supports one active save slot per profile. Starting a "New Game" will overwrite your current progress.

Manual Backups: It is highly recommended to manually copy the 221040 folder to a separate location (like your desktop) periodically.

Cloud Issues: Steam Cloud can sometimes overwrite newer local saves with older cloud data, potentially leading to lost progress. Some users prefer disabling Steam Cloud Synchronization in the game's Steam properties to prevent this. Common Issues & Fixes Guide :: Resident Evil 6 100% Save Game - Steam Community

Managing your Resident Evil 6 PC save game is crucial for protecting your progress or bypassing the grind to unlock the Mercenaries mode and high-tier skills. Whether you need to find your file for a backup or want to use a 100% complete save, this guide covers everything you need to know. Where Is the Resident Evil 6 Save Game Location?

For most players on Windows 10 and 11, the Steam version of Resident Evil 6 stores its save data within the Steam installation directory rather than the standard "Documents" folder.

Standard Path: C:\Program Files (x86)\Steam\userdata\[Your Steam ID]\221040\remote

Key File: The primary save file is typically named savedata.bin.

Tip: If you have multiple Steam accounts, there will be multiple folders under userdata. Your Steam ID is a unique numerical string that identifies your specific account. How to Install a 100% Complete Save Game

Using a downloaded save file (e.g., from Steam Community) often requires Hex Editing because Capcom ties save files to specific Steam IDs to prevent simple file swapping.

Weaknesses ❌

  1. No manual save slots – You cannot create separate save files for different decisions or branch points. Want to replay a specific boss fight? You must replay the whole chapter.
  2. Cutscene lock-in – Auto-saves often occur right before a long unskippable cutscene. If you quit and reload, you rewatch the scene.
  3. Chapter restart penalty – Choosing “Restart Chapter” discards all weapon pickups and skill point gains from within that chapter, even if you already passed several auto-saves.
  4. Corruption vulnerability – The single save file can corrupt if the game crashes during an auto-save. Manual backups are advised.
  5. No save scumming – Not a flaw per se, but challenging for players who like experimenting with different skill loadouts mid-mission.
